    The Rise of Autonomous Underwater Vehicles (AUVs)

    The use of Autonomous Underwater Vehicles (AUVs) has been on the rise in recent years, driven by advancements in technology and the increasing demand for underwater exploration and monitoring. AUVs are unmanned underwater vehicles that operate independently, using sensors and software to navigate and collect data in the ocean.

    Key Features of AUVs

  • Autonomy: AUVs are capable of operating independently, without human intervention, allowing for continuous monitoring and data collection. Sensor Suite: AUVs are equipped with a range of sensors, including sonar, optical, and acoustic sensors, which enable them to collect data on ocean currents, water temperature, and marine life. Underwater Robotic Equipment: AUVs are designed to operate in harsh underwater environments, using advanced materials and designs to withstand the pressure and corrosion. ## Applications of AUVs**
  • Applications of AUVs

    AUVs have a wide range of applications, including:

  • Oceanographic Research: AUVs are used to study ocean currents, water temperature, and marine life, providing valuable insights into the health of our oceans. Offshore Oil and Gas: AUVs are used to inspect and maintain offshore oil and gas platforms, reducing the risk of accidents and improving efficiency. Marine Construction: AUVs are used to monitor and inspect marine construction projects, ensuring that they are completed safely and efficiently.
